Why was the host (victim predestined) sad?
He wished that a tale of a deed should be told of a deed not by him should by him not be told。
Why was the host (reluctant; unresisting) still?
In accordance with the law of the conservation of energy。
Why was the host (secret infidel) silent?
He weighed the possible evidences for and against ritual murder: the incitation of the hierarchy; the superstition of the populace; the propagation of rumour in continued fraction of veridicity; the envy of opulence; the influence of retaliation; the sporadic reappearance of atavistic delinquency; the mitigating circumstances of fanaticism; hypnotic suggestion and somnambulism。
From which (if any) of these mental or physical disorders was he not totally immune?
From hypnotic suggestion: once; waking; he had not recognised his sleeping apartment: more than once; waking; he had been for an indefinite time incapable of moving or uttering sounds。 From somnambulism: once; sleeping; his body had risen; crouched and crawled in the direction of a heatless fire and; having attained its destination; there; curled; unheated in night attire had lain; sleeping。
Had this latter or any cognate phenomenon declared itself in any member of his family?
Twice; in Holles street and in Ontario terrace; his daughter Millicent (Milly) at the ages of 6 and 8 years had uttered in sleep an exclamation of terror and had replied to the interrogations of two figures in night attire with a vacant mute expression。
What other infantile memories had he of her?
15 June 1889。 A querulous newborn female infant crying to cause and lessen congestion。 A child renamed Padney Socks she shook with shocks her moneybox: counted his three free moneypenny buttons one; tloo; tlee: a doll; a boy; a sailor she cast away: blond; born of two dark; she had blond ancestry; remote; a violation; Herr Hauptmann Hainau; Austrian army; proximate; a hallucination; lieutenant Mulvey; British navy。
What endemic characteristics were present?
Conversely the nasal and frontal formation was derived in a direct line of lineage which; though interrupted; would continue at distant intervals to its most distant intervals。
What memories had he of her adolescence?
She relegated her hoop and skippingrope to a recess。 On the duke's lawn entreated by an English visitor; she declined to permit him to make and take away her photographic image (objection not stated)。 On the South Circular road in the pany of Elsa Potter; followed by an individual of sinister aspect; she went half way down Stamer street and turned abruptly back (reason of change not stated)。 On the vigil of the 15th anniversary of her birth she wrote a letter from Mullingar; county Westmeath; making a brief allusion to a local student (faculty and year not stated)。
Did that first division; portending a second division; afflict him?
Less than he had imagined; more than he had hoped。
What second departure was contemporaneously perceived by him similarly if differently?
A temporary departure of his cat。
Why similarly; why differently?
Similarly; because actuated by a secret purpose the quest of a new male (Mullingar student) or of a healing herb (valerian)。 Differently; because of different possible returns to the inhabitants or to the habitation。
In other respects were their differences similar?
In passivity; in economy; in the instinct of tradition; in unexpectedness。
As?
Inasmuch as leaning she sustained her blond hair for him to ribbon it for her (cf。 neckarching cat)。 Moreover; on the free surface of the lake in Stephen's green amid inverted reflections of trees her unmented spit; describing concentric circles of waterrings; indicated by the constancy of its permanence the locus of a somnolent prostrate fish (cf。 mousewatching cat)。 Again; in order to remember the date; batants; issue and consequences of a famous military engagement she pulled a plait of her hair (cf。 earwashing cat)。 Furthermore; silly Milly; she dreamed of having had an unspoken unremembered conversation with a horse whose name had been Joseph to whom (which) she had offered a tumblerful of lemonade which it (he) had appeared to have accepted (cf。 hearthdreaming cat)。 Hence in passivity; in economy; in the instinct of tradition; in unexpectedness; their differences were similar。
In what way had he utilised gifts 1) an owl; 2) a clock; given as matrimonial auguries; to interest and to instruct her?
As object lessons to explain: 1) the nature and habits of oviparous animals; the possibility of aerial flight; certain abnormalities of vision; the secular process of imbalsamation: 2) the principle of the pendulum; exemplified in bob; wheelgear and regulator; the translation in terms of human or social regulation of the various positions clockwise of movable indicators on an unmoving dial; the exactitude of the recurrence per hour of an instant in each hour; when the longer and the shorter indicator were at the same angle of inclination; videlicet; 5 5/11 minutes past each hour per hour in arithmetical progression。
In what manners did she reciprocate?
She remembered: on the 27th anniversary of his birth she presented to him a breakfast moustachecup of imitation crown Derby porcelain ware。 She provided: at quarter day or thereabouts if or when purchases had been made by him not for her she showed herself attentive to his necessities; anticipating his desires。 She admired: a natural phenomenon having been explained by him not for her she expressed the immediate desire to possess without gradual acquisition a fraction of his science; the moiety; the quarter; a thousandth part。
What proposal did Bloom; diambulist; father of Milly; somnambulist; make to Stephen; noctambulist?
To pass in repose the hours intervening between Thursday (proper) and Friday (normal) on an extemporised cubicle in the apartment immediately above the kitchen and immediately adjacent to the sleeping apartment of his host and hostess。
What various advantages would or might have resulted from a prolongation of such extemporisation?
For the guest: security of domicile and seclusion of study。 For the host: rejuvenation of intelligence; vicarious satisfaction。 For the hostess: disintegration of obsession; acquisition of correct Italian pronunciation。
Why might these several provisional contingencies between a guest and a hostess not necessarily preclude or be precluded by a permanent eventuality of reconciliatory union between a schoolfellow and a jew's daughter?
Because the way to daughter led through mother; the way to mother through daughter。
To what inconsequent polysyllabic question of his host did the guest return a monosyllabic negative answer?
If he had known the late Mrs Emily Sinico; accidentally killed at Sydney Parade railway station; 14 October 1903。
What inchoate corollary statement was consequently suppressed by the host?
A statement explanatory of his absence on the occasion of the interment of Mrs Mary Dedalus; born Goulding; 26 June 1903; vigil of the anniversary of the decease of Rudolph Bloom (born Virag)。
Was the proposal of asylum accepted?
Promptly; inexplicably; with amicability; gratefully it was declined。
What exchange of money took place between host and guest?
